What are numbers for lottery?

Lottery numbers are the numbers randomly chosen by a lottery machine or through a lottery drawing. Lottery numbers are usually drawn from a pool of numbers that range from 1 to 59 or 1 to 69, depending on the type of lottery game.

In some cases, special drawings may also include bonus balls or other additional numbers. These numbers are used to determine the winning lottery tickets, with the matching numbers awarded the grand prize or other prizes depending on the lottery game.

Can you predict the lottery?

No, it is impossible to predict the lottery as the lottery is a game of chance with entirely random outcomes. Lotteries are designed with the intent of providing random outcomes to ensure that no one can predict which numbers or combinations will come up.

Each number has an equal chance of being drawn, and the lottery draw is usually computerised or conducted in a secure environment with certified officials. Therefore, predicting the lottery is not possible.

What lottery numbers always come up?

Because the draws are entirely random and based on chance. Lottery numbers are selected by a random number generator (RNG). This means that no numbers have a greater chance of coming up than any other numbers.

Therefore, there is no way to predict which numbers will be drawn in any given draw. That said, some people believe in the idea of “hot numbers” or “cold numbers”, meaning numbers or combinations of numbers that seem to come up more often than others.

However, this is purely coincidental and any number or combination of numbers is still just as likely to come up with each draw as any other, no matter how many times they have previously been drawn.
